<h3>What is the Preparedness Movement?</h3>

The Preparedness movement was initiated by the former president, Theodore Roosevelt. His aim was to convince President Woodrow Wilson and the American citizenry of the need to prepare to join the first world war.

This movement helped to prepare the nation for the war.
